Where to Go
Schwerin is a beautiful city with a lot to offer visitors. Some of the most popular attractions include:
- Schwerin Castle: A stunning castle that is located on an island in Lake Schwerin
- Schwerin Cathedral: A beautiful cathedral that is located in the city center
- The Old Town: A charming area of the city that is home to many shops, restaurants, and bars
- Lake Schwerin: A large lake that is located near the city center
